Chris Riddell’s illustrations
These have been with me for as long as I can remember. Before I was old enough to read the Beyond the Deepwoods chronicles (by Paul Stewart and Chris Riddell), I would see my sister devouring them. They’ve become inextricably linked in my mind with her, and I think that’s why I love these images so much. Their unique intricacy and expressiveness made swamp-dwelling creatures and sky pirates real like nothing else. So imagine my joy when he teamed up with Phoebe Bridgers (I’m bi* and worried, don’t act surprised that I love her).
I have a set of cards he created called Paths — they’re a pack of different landscapes with paths that align, letting you walk around and discover new worlds. I’ve never managed to commit to learning what Tarot is all about, but I use these cards regularly for personal storytelling and emotional grounding purposes.

The BBC Interiors Cinematic Universe
Ok, so we’re talking about a few major players here. Let’s start with Interior Design Masters. You’ve got 10 amateur designers of VERY varying ability and taste competing for the win. The best contestant and winner remains Banjo Beale, who went onto host Designing the Hebrides, in which he gives makeovers to the small businesses in his local area. It’s wonderful and features Piers, one of the tradesmen in Interior Design Masters, who comes along to help him out. But that’s not it! Rob the carpenter from Interior Design Masters is ALSO in Stacey Solomon’s Sort Your Life Out, the most satisfyingly therapeutic show ever. (They get really cluttered houses, put all their belongings in a warehouse, make them get rid of 50% of it and then put everything else back but organised.) I haven’t noticed any overlaps with Angela Scanlon’s Your Home Made Perfect yet, but if you see, you’ll let me know won’t you?
